Pergola Construction in Wilmington, NC
Pergola construction services offer homeowners the opportunity to create attractive and functional outdoor structures that enhance their property. These projects typically involve designing and building open-air frameworks that provide partial shade and define outdoor living spaces. Common applications include backyard patios, garden areas, poolside lounging zones, and outdoor dining spots. Property owners often want to understand the various design options, materials used, and how a pergola can complement the overall style of their home and landscape before proceeding with a construction project.
Before requesting pergola construction, property owners should consider factors such as the desired size and placement of the structure, the level of shade or coverage needed, and the materials that best match their outdoor environment. It’s also helpful to think about how the pergola will integrate with existing features and whether additional features like lighting or climbing plants are desired. Clarifying these details can ensure the project aligns with personal preferences and enhances the usability and aesthetic appeal of the outdoor space.

Common Pergola Construction Jobs
Wood Pergolas - Enhance outdoor spaces with classic, timber-framed structures that provide shade and aesthetic appeal.
Vinyl Pergolas - Offer low-maintenance, durable options that resist weather and require minimal upkeep.
Aluminum Pergolas - Provide sleek, modern designs with long-lasting strength and rust resistance.
Custom Pergola Designs - Tailor structures to complement existing landscaping and architectural styles.
Attached Pergolas - Create seamless transitions between indoor and outdoor living areas.
Freestanding Pergolas - Define outdoor spaces independently for versatile placement and use.
Pergola Construction Questions
What types of pergolas can be built? Custom designs include freestanding, attached, and pergolas with decorative features to suit different outdoor spaces.
What materials are commonly used for pergolas? Popular options include wood, vinyl, and aluminum, each offering different styles and durability levels.
Are pergolas suitable for outdoor dining areas? Yes, pergolas can define outdoor dining spaces and provide partial shade while enhancing the landscape.
What should property owners consider before building a pergola? It's important to assess the location, size, and style to complement the property's overall outdoor design.
